The Last Night of Concerts…

We’re sitting here in the RNH Ballroom waiting for downhere to take the stage, watching a Daniel Kirkley music video. Incidentally that same video was just shown downstairs during another concert earlier tonight. It’s a been kind of a strange night, concert-wise. I wasn’t breaking down any doors to get to any of the shows on the list tonight. It seems like every show had 1-2 (MAYBE 3) interesting acts playing, mixed in with lots of other “unknown” acts. And while that’s typically the case, I’ve never seen such a “slow” night of concerts… more than once tonight, I’ve seen a bored-looking audience, just sitting in the chairs, many of them actually empty! Then there was this weird one-hour gap between the early show and the late show in the Renaissance, so most people seemed to go over to cram into B.B. Kings, a local nightclub to hear MercyMe play the end of the “Yellow Tangerine” showcase. I also caught a bit of Jake Smith, whom I really liked. He had a New Orleans jazz-sound going on inside the song I heard.

Anyway, Jeremy Camp & Adie both performed earlier and they had a the most packed room that I’ve seen all night. (Yet it was still only half of the ballroom instead of the whole room.) I missed Group 1 Crew, which I really wanted to see, but caught Jackson Waters as they finished up the showcase downstairs in the Convention Center. I really liked the way Ryan Hawk plays the drums for Jackson Waters… he’s INCREDIBLY tall and lanky, and so it gave him this unique style of slinging the drumsticks high into the air. If you ever get the chance to watch him play, see if you agree with me.
